Position Title: Manager, Trading Technology
Job Description:
Hands-on involvement in solution architecture and implementation involving direct interaction with traders/trading professionals and senior management in both setting strategy and devising innovative solutions for today’s buy-side trading desk. Work closely with other members of IT including developers, business analysts, and QA engineers to design, develop, test, implement, and support solutions. Responsible for 24x6 trading in markets around the globe. Solution design, implementation, deployment, and support of Wellington’s Trading platforms and other trading related applications within the trading suite of applications. Partner with Wellington’s Global Trading professionals to devise, design, and maintain technology solutions to remain competitive on industry trends and comply with industry regulations. Manage a team of Business Analysts and Software Engineers to deliver on budgeted projects. Devise and set strategy, manage multiple conflicting priorities, and own outcomes. Manage delivery across multiple initiatives. Manage and track budgets, vendor consultant staffing, and vendor relationships. Own all facets of talent management for this manager’s team including recruiting, goal setting, career management, promotions, compensation, performance reviews, and hands-on mentoring. Partner with Project Managers, Technical, and QA Leads on estimates, statuses, issues, and risks. Partner with the Architecture Team to ensure track work is aligned with the strategic direction of the enterprise and current architecture standards. Stay current with the trading industry and technical trends to ensure applications, systems, and team are of highest caliber. Position is fixed location based in Boston office, however, telecommuting from a home office may also be allowed.
Job Requirements:
Requires a Master’s degree (or foreign equivalent) in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Information Technology, or a directly related field plus three (3) years of systems analysis experience in trading or portfolio management.
Must have 3 years of experience in the following (experience may be gained concurrently):
- Experience leading delivery teams.
- Experience implementing buy-side order management systems (OMS), including Charles River, Aladdin, Eze, or LineData
- Experience with Transaction Cost Analysis measurements of equities, debt, currencies, and derivatives trade execution outcomes
- Experience with Trading Analytics across all Asset Classes
- Experience with functional analysis, application design, and data modeling skills in the context of high-performance, mission critical buy-side trading or portfolio construction applications
- Experience with buyside trade order management workflows and processes
- Experience with software development and testing methodologies and their application in the context of high-performance, mission critical buy-side trading or portfolio construction applications.
- Experience designing and delivering technical solutions to complex business problems.
